Telephone Number 0845 0945 078
Alpha Design Solutions
15 Queen Square, Leeds, West Yorkshire, LS2 5AJ - 0845 0945 078
See Details: Alpha Design Solutions
15 Queen Square, Leeds, West Yorkshire, LS2 5AJ - 0845 0945 078
See Details: Alpha Design Solutions